The Basics of Fire Sprinkler Systems


A fire sprinkler system is an automated fire reductions system designed to manage or snuff out fires prior to they spread. Unlike what many individuals think, these systems do not trigger at one time. Instead, they respond individually to warm in the afflicted area, avoiding unneeded water damages and successfully containing the fire.


These systems contain a water, piping, and sprinkler heads tactically positioned throughout a structure. When a fire is spotted, the warmth triggers the sprinkler heads in the instant location, releasing water or specialized fire suppression agents to manage the flames.


Exactly How Do Fire Sprinklers Detect Fire?


Fire sprinkler heads are furnished with a heat-sensitive element, typically a glass bulb loaded with a liquid that broadens when exposed to high temperatures. As soon as the temperature level gets to a specific limit (usually between 135 ° F and 165 ° F), the glass bulb bursts, enabling water to flow with the sprinkler head and onto the fire.


Unlike smoke detectors, which are set off by smoke fragments, fire lawn sprinklers turn on only in feedback to warmth. This makes certain that duds brought on by food preparation smoke or steam do not result in unnecessary water release.


Sorts Of Fire Sprinkler Systems


There are several types of fire lawn sprinkler, each designed for various applications and settings. Knowing which system matches your home best is essential for efficient fire protection.


Wet Pipe Sprinkler System


The most common type of fire lawn sprinkler is the damp pipeline system, which has water in the pipelines whatsoever times. When a sprinkler head is triggered by warmth, water is right away released. This kind is suitable for office complex, hotels, and homes.


Dry Pipe Sprinkler System


In locations where freezing temperature levels are an issue, a dry pipe system is extra reliable. As opposed to water, these systems include pressurized air or nitrogen in the pipes. When a sprinkler head triggers, the air is launched, permitting water to stream with and reduce the fire.


Pre-Action Sprinkler System


Pre-action systems call for two triggers before discharging water. Initially, a fire discovery system should find a fire, and then the heat-sensitive sprinkler head should activate. These systems are typically used in data facilities, galleries, and libraries, where unexpected water discharge could cause significant damage.


Foam Water Sprinkler System


A foam water sprinkler system combines water with a fire-suppressing foam concentrate, developing a blanket that surrounds the flames and stops reignition. This system is particularly useful in centers that store combustible fluids or unsafe products, as the foam subdues fires better than water alone.

Choosing the Right Fire Sprinkler System for Your Property


When selecting a fire sprinkler system, consider the following elements:



  • Building Type: Different homes need different lawn sprinkler. A warehouse storing chemicals may require a foam water automatic sprinkler, while a household structure might only require a wet pipeline system.

  • Environmental Conditions: If your building is in a location with freezing temperature levels, a dry pipe system might be needed.

  • Regional Fire Codes: Regulations vary by area, so it is important to abide by local fire safety and security criteria to ensure your system fulfills lawful requirements.

Preserving Your Fire Sprinkler System


A fire sprinkler system is just effective if effectively maintained. Normal evaluations and upkeep help make sure that the system functions properly when required. Routine checks need to include:



  • Inspecting sprinkler heads for damage or clogs

  • Checking water pressure degrees

  • Ensuring control valves are open and functional

  • Testing alarm signals and back-up systems
